Water Damage
A key fob is an excellent piece of technology that allows you to lock your car from the comfort of your home, roll down the windows from the outside and even start the vehicle. It's not durable, and it will eventually wear out with normal usage. Fortunately, replacing the battery of a Hyundai i10 key fob's battery is fairly simple and inexpensive.
It's not uncommon to drop your key fob in the water, a puddle, or even a washing machine. It can be rescued in the event that you act swiftly. A key fob that is wet is harmful for electronics. It can cause corrosion, short circuits or even failure.
The first thing you need to do is try to get as many gallons of water out as you can. Shake off any visible moisture by flipping the fob. You can also make use of a hairdryer, or place it on a radiator to speed the drying process. After you have removed all moisture you can, place the fob in a warm area where it will dry out for a few days.

Contact with the battery is poor
It's possible that the key fob's battery is wearing out. This is a common issue and typically the remote begins to show signs of trouble before it is completely gone. Verify that the metal clips are not corroded and tight. If they do, wash them with the proper battery cleaning solution and a wire brush. Use a button cell battery that has the same voltage, size, and specification as the original.
